  3. It wouldn't put me off as long as its at the right price. If you keep it for a few years and then have it serviced at a dealership and build up the paperwork it wouldn't affect resale much at all in my opinion. The car is out of warranty so thats not going to be affected. I've been looking at 4/5 year old zeds for the last 3 months or so and NONE had perfect service history. The key is to buy cheap and sell cheap.

  9. In Redditch getting onto the dual carriageway. Hit some oil or deisel when shifting up and back end just went. Traction control was non existent. Wish I'd fitted that Racelogic Traction control mow. A bit of a respray and some duct tape and she'll be runnin fine Unfortunately TC can't defy the laws of gravity. If your gunning it and hit a patch of oil/diesel TC ain't gonna do nothing as the oil/diesel is preventing the wheels from grabbing friction on the road...........thats a sorry sight mate
